Wilkerson Creek is a stream in western Clay County, Missouri in the United States.[2] It is a tributary of the Little Platte River and is 9.4 miles (15.1 km) long.[3]

The stream has also been denoted as Wilkerson Branch.[4] Wilkerson Creek flows through the city of Smithville. It has two named tributaries, Polecat Creek and Rocky Branch.[3]
